The Daily Grind
The Daily Grind started out small; takeaway coffee, smoothies, sandwiches and rolls sold from a mobile coffee business.
In 2006, the addition of a coffee spot was exactly what Kanturk needed.
For 8 years, they stuck to this spot and gathered a committed customer base in that time. When the opportunity came to open a sit down cafe just across the road from their original mobile location, they took the leap, and now years later, they’re still going strong. Their menu has expanded over the years; on top of the “best hot chicken roll of 2006”, there is now a breakfast menu, home baked breads, quiches, and desserts, all made to order in house.
In 2023, they brought home The Food Awards for the Munster Café of the Year, and this year, they were nominated for the Irish Restaurant Awards.
Owners Patricia and Brendan Moylan, their family, and their 8 employees are committed to the community, and they don’t shy away from the hard work that entails.
Patricia manages the day to day operations, and Brendan is there for everything from cleaning to fixing, all while he works his own full time job. Their commitment to the community is mirrored in the community’s commitment to them; a majority of their customers have been coming into them since their beginnings.
